I think many of you have hear about quran reader applications that can be installed in your mobile phone. I was just wondering if this ok to do.

I ask this because, we treat our quran books with utmost respect, for instance, we dont touch it unless we have ablution, its kept in a special place, nothing is kept on top of it etc.

But our mobiles aren't treated this way. we put our mobiles in our pockets or may take in into the toilet at a mall or somewhere.

So I kinda dont think its correct to have the word of the quran in a mobile phone.

What do you think?
